Analysis
Thailand recorded 701 number for human trafficking victims in 2023.
That represents a change of up 137.6% on the previous year and up 3.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, human trafficking victims in Thailand peaked at 1,541 number in 2019 and was at its lowest, 122 number, in 2010.
That places Thailand 15th out of 135 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Human trafficking victims in Thailand, year by year
| Year | number |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2009 | 145 number | — |
| 2010 | 122 number | -15.9% |
| 2011 | 279 number | +128.7% |
| 2012 | 583 number | +109.0% |
| 2013 | 680 number | +16.6% |
| 2014 | 595 number | -12.5% |
| 2015 | 982 number | +65.0% |
| 2016 | 850 number | -13.4% |
| 2017 | 471 number | -44.6% |
| 2018 | 417 number | -11.5% |
| 2019 | 1,541 number | +269.5% |
| 2020 | 155 number | -89.9% |
| 2021 | 190 number | +22.6% |
| 2022 | 295 number | +55.3% |
| 2023 | 701 number | +137.6% |
